Next season is definitely a show-me season for Alex Galchenyuk. The 26-year-old has struggled the last couple of seasons as he's bounced around from Montreal to Arizona, then Pittsburgh and the Minnesota Wild. With his new one-year deal with the Ottawa Senators, Galchenyuk says he's determined to make it count.

"I'm definitely hungrier than ever and motivated," Galchenyuk said in an interview with NHL.com. "My body feels great. I feel great. Obviously, there's been a lot of time off and I used that time well. To get better, I think, obviously, my foot speed, my explosiveness, and it's my consistency, and I know what I need to do to get that. I went through a really tough year...and learned a lot about myself as a hockey player and what I need to do. And I'm really confident I can fix those parts of my game."

Galchenyuk, a former 30-goal scorer, had just 24 points in 59 games last season. However, he believes the experience will work in his favour.

"Sometimes you need a year like this to center yourself and to love yourself, and to really understand what you want to become and how you want to play," Galchenyuk said. "It was a big moment for me to realize that. I have a lot to prove to myself, to other people, and it felt like Ottawa was the right fit. Obviously, I was traded two times last year and so I have not been happy with how things went."

"I'm just looking to bounce back. I'm going to elevate my game even more and I just can't wait to start already."
